Located just 15 minutes from the west side of Madison, Ingleside offers a continuum of care including skilled nursing, rehabilitation, assisted living (CBRF/RCAC), and senior apartments—serving Mount Horeb and surrounding communities with compassion and commitment. About the Role:
As a
Resident Assistant / Caregiver , you'll provide essential care and companionship to residents, helping them maintain independence and dignity during the overnight hours. Under the supervision of a Manager or Shift Leader, you’ll support individual service plans and assist with daily living activities in a respectful, home-like environment. Key Responsibilities Include: Assisting residents with ADLs (bathing, grooming, toileting, dressing, mobility, etc.) Encouraging independence and personal growth Providing medication reminders and documenting care Ensuring resident safety, comfort, and cleanliness Supporting nighttime routines, light housekeeping, and laundry Monitoring and reporting changes in residents’ condition Engaging with residents using compassion, patience, and professionalism Starting Wage: $16.00 – $18.00/hour , based on experience Weekend and NOC Shift Differentials Extra pay for working holidays or picking up shifts Paid CNA Certification + Tuition Reimbursement 401(k) with company match Health, dental, vision, life, and disability insurance (eligibility applies) Flexible Spending Accounts Paid Time Off (generous accruals) On-Demand Pay
with direct deposit Supportive, family-like team environment What You Bring:
18+ years of age Compassionate, reliable, and team-oriented Ability to maintain confidentiality and provide dignified care Willingness to complete required certifications: Standard Precautions (prior to resident contact) First Aid, Choking, and Fire Safety (within 90 days of hire) Medication and Diabetic Care (within 6 months of hire) Transportation to/from the facility Previous experience with elderly care is a plus but
